The Epson EcoTank ET-2800 is a reliable color printer designed for home use, offering significant savings on ink with its innovative cartridge-free design. The high-capacity ink tanks can print up to 4,500 pages in black and 7,500 pages in color, which reduces the need for frequent replacements and helps save up to 90% on ink costs. This model is particularly eco-friendly due to its reduced cartridge waste.
It supports modern connectivity, including Wi-Fi and USB, making it easy to print from various devices, including smartphones via AirPrint or the Epson Smart Panel app. Additionally, it features voice-activated printing for hands-free operation. The built-in scanner and copier add to its versatility, making it a practical all-in-one solution for home use.
The print speeds are relatively slow, with a maximum of 10 pages per minute (ppm) for black and 5 ppm for color, which may not meet the needs of users requiring high-volume printing. Print quality is impressive, leveraging Micro Piezo Heat-Free technology to produce sharp text and vivid color graphics. The printer has a maximum print resolution of 5760 x 1440 dpi, ensuring high-quality prints on various paper types. Paper handling is decent, with a 100-sheet input capacity and support for different media sizes, including envelopes and glossy photo paper. Despite the initial higher cost of the printer, the long-term savings on ink and the convenience of having up to two years of ink in the box make it a cost-effective option for home users who print regularly but not in high volumes.
The Brother MFC-L3720CDW is a color laser printer that combines printing, scanning, copying, and faxing, making it a versatile choice for home offices or small businesses. It delivers sharp print quality at a resolution of 2400 x 600 dpi, which ensures clear text and decent color documents, although it's not designed for high-end photo printing. With print speeds up to 19 pages per minute for both color and black-and-white, it manages tasks efficiently without long waiting times. The printer uses toner cartridges, which generally last longer than ink cartridges but can be more costly upfront, so budgeting for replacement toner is important.
Connectivity is a strong point: it supports dual-band Wi-Fi, Wi-Fi Direct, and USB, allowing easy printing from multiple devices including smartphones and tablets. Paper handling is practical for busy users, with a 250-sheet tray and a 50-sheet automatic document feeder, plus automatic double-sided printing to save paper. The 3.5-inch color touchscreen aids in easy operation and gives quick access to cloud services like Google Drive, which adds convenience for managing documents digitally. However, the printer is quite heavy at 44 pounds and relatively large, so it may require dedicated space. Also, the print resolution, while good for text and basic graphics, might not satisfy those needing photo-quality prints.
This printer is well suited for home users who prioritize multifunction capability, reliable wireless connectivity, and moderate print volumes over photo printing finesse or ultra-compact size.
The HP DeskJet 2855e Wireless All-in-One Color Inkjet Printer is a solid choice for home use with several strong points and a few drawbacks. It offers decent print quality with a maximum resolution of 4800 x 1200 dpi, making it suitable for printing documents and photos. The print speeds, however, are on the slower side at 7.5 ppm for black and 5.5 ppm for color, which might be a concern if you need to print large volumes quickly. The inclusion of the scanning and copying functions adds versatility, making it convenient for various household tasks.
Connectivity is primarily through single-band Wi-Fi, which is reliable but limited to 2.4 GHz networks, and it also includes a USB port for direct connections. The HP Smart app enhances usability, allowing you to print, scan, and copy directly from your smartphone. A notable advantage is the 3 months of free Instant Ink, which can save you money on consumables. However, the ongoing cost of HP’s proprietary ink cartridges can add up over time.
The printer’s compact design makes it easy to fit into small spaces, and its sustainable build using 60% recycled plastic is a plus for eco-conscious users. Paper handling is basic, with a 60-sheet input tray and a 25-sheet output tray, which may require frequent refilling for heavy users. While it is well-suited for everyday home printing needs, it may not be the best option for high-volume or high-speed demands.
